When I try to open *.pdf files on a Mac, a blank window pops up. What am I doing wrong?

Nothing. Adobe provided browser support in OS X with Acrobat Reader 7, and only for the Safari web browser. OS X does not support older versions of Acrobat Reader. If you are not using Safari, click to save *.pdf files to your desktop and then open the files within Acrobat Reader.
